Accounts receivable are legally enforceable claims for payment held by a business for goods supplied and/or services rendered that customers/clients have ordered but not paid for. These are generally in the form of invoices raised by a business and delivered to the customer for payment within an agreed time frame. While accounts receivable are listed as assets, accounts payable are classified as current liabilities. Accounts receivable represents money that your customers owe for goods and services purchased on credit. Like accounts receivable, notes receivable arise in the ordinary course of business; but unlike accounts receivable they are in written form. The amount in the control account must be equal to the total amount of all accounts payable subsidiary accounts. Postings made in Accounts Payable are simultaneously recorded in the General Ledger where different G/L accounts are updated based on the transaction involved (payables and down payments, for example). Accounts Payable Ledger, also known as the creditor’s ledger, is the subsidiary ledger which lists down the details of the different suppliers or vendors of the company along with their account balances highlighting the outstanding amount payable by the company. inventory, accounts receivable or accounts payable etc. 3.
